Flowers Seeds Catalogs; Bulbs (Plants) Seeds Catalogs; Vegetables Seeds Catalogs; Nurseries (Horticulture) Catalogs; Plants, Ornamental Catalogs; Gardening Equipment and supplies Catalogs. 80 CURRIE BROTHERS COMPANY, MILWAUKEE, CURRIE'S CHOICE ASTERS CARLSON'S BRANCHING. (InTinclble.) An improvement on the â well-known and justly popular "Paeony-flowered ; The flo-wers are large, firm and very double, on long, stout stems, making it an ideal Aster for cut flower w^ork. The plant grows to a height of 20 to 24 inches and flowers at mid-season. ^^^lite, Pink, Purple, Lavender, Crimson, Mixed. Any of tbe above, pkt. 10c; 3 pkts. 25c; 6 pkts. 40c. DAVARF CHRYSANTHEMUM FLOWERED. A splendid variety of dwarf, compact habit, 9 inches in height. Flowers large and produced when others are out of bloom. Excellent for beds, ribbon borders and pots. Bright Scarlet, Rosy Pink, Snow AV'bite, Porcelain, Bright Rose, Dark Blue. Any of the above Asters, pkt. 10c; 3 pkts. 25e; 6 pkts. 40c. Mixed Colors, pkt. 5c; 6 pkts. 25c; % oz. 90c; oz. $ DWARF VICTORLl. One of the finest Asters in cultivation; flowers very large, perfectly double, imbricated and globular; 12 inches in height. White, Carmine Rose, Purple Violet, Light Blue, Peach Blossom, Scarlet. Any of the above, pkt. 10c; 3 pkts. 2oc; 6 pkts. 40c. Mixed Colors, pkt. 10c; 3 pkts. 20e; % oz. 7oc. EXTRA EARLY HOHENZOLLERN. They are extra early, coming in ahead of the well-known Queen of the Market, and at least 2 or 3 weeks in advance of the ordinary Asters. The flowers are similar in form and size to a good Comet Aster; very durable and do not show their centers so readily as the Comet sorts do; the stems are stout and long, making them excellent for cut flower work.
